I've lived here for about a year, and I figured I'd share my experience so far…read more I've lived in maybe 8 different apartments in my life and this is honestly one of the better ones. I'll say first that I insisted on a second floor apartment, as I did not want to deal with upstairs neighbors or pest issues (such a roaches). They didn't have any available at first but once one opened up I received a call and they got the lease over to me right away. Amenities: There is a pool here, with some grass area, 4 bbq pits, and a gated doggy play area next to it. Unfortunately year round the water is freezing except for a few weeks during the summer when it finally heats up from the sun blazing down on it non stop. The gym is pretty basic but has a smith machine, dumbbells up to 50lbs, a few cardio machines and a cable machine. Honestly everything you need. There is also a conference room that I've never seen used, and a centralized mailbox area. Service: The service has been fairly good, with only a few minor complaints such as the occasional gate dysfunction, or delayed maintenance request. At first, my maintenance requests were dealt with within a few days of submitting them on the online portal. Ever since I renewed my lease, however, they've been pretty slow but they might just be busy at this time of year. They do occasional complementary pest control, but I've always been given fair warning for any inspections. They did raise my rent when I renewed by about $60 a month, and I anticipate they will raise a little bit with every renewal. That being said, they allow 6 month, 9 month and 12 month leases, so it allows for a lot of flexibility. Parking used to be easy, but a lot of people moved in recently and I've had to park further away from my unit lately whereas there used to be so much parking available you would never need to look. Overall I've enjoyed my stay here and would recommend it if you're in the 900-1300 dollar price range for 1-2 bedroom apartments.
